US President Barack Obama and his delegation on Monday were accompanied by Vietnam’s National Assembly Chairwoman Nguyen Thi Kim Ngan when they visited a stilt house where President Ho Chi Minh lived.
This was the residence of the late president from 1958 until his death in 1969. He reportedly received many foreign delegations here.
The house is located inside the Presidential Palace in Hanoi.
